Transaction 62c13d45662ba48b5ee447ebf4f383ec551ac0013b8fd9eb18a9d91982a834a5

block
eaa97244ef60f10d60d39d3de8481407f33cc2cd48fc3e121cb664cf4dd8c7d2

1 Input

12 Outputs